저탄소 시멘트 시장 규모는 최근 급속히 확대되고 있습니다. 2024년 26억 3,000만 달러로 평가되었고, 2025년에는 29억 4,000만 달러에 달할 것으로 추정되며, CAGR 12.1%로 성장이 전망되고 있습니다. 이러한 성장은 환경 규제 강화, 건설업체의 지속가능한 건축 방법에 대한 의식 향상, 그린 빌딩에 대한 수요 증가, 제조업의 탄소 배출량 저감에 대한 산업적 주목 증가, 에너지 비용 상승이 에너지 절약형 시멘트 대체품의 사용을 촉진하고 있는 것 등에 기인하고 있습니다.

저탄소 시멘트 시장 규모는 향후 수년간 급속한 성장이 예상됩니다. 2029년에는 45억 8,000만 달러에 달할 것으로 예측되며, CAGR 11.7%로 성장할 전망입니다. 예측 기간 동안의 성장은 도시화 확대, 인프라 프로젝트 수요 증가, 탄소 중립 정책 보급, 녹색 건설 선호도 증가, 지속 가능한 자재의 국제 무역 확대로 인한 것입니다. 이 기간 주요 동향에는 지속 가능한 공급망 개발, 재생에너지 통합, 물 없는 양생 기술 혁신, 첨가제 및 혼화제 발전, 스마트 물류 도입 등이 포함됩니다.

향후 수년간 건설 활동 증가는 저탄소 시멘트 시장의 성장을 이끌 것으로 예측됩니다. 도시 인구의 확대는 주택, 상업, 인프라 프로젝트에 대한 수요를 높이고 건설 성장을 가속합니다. 저탄소 시멘트는 기존 시멘트를 대체할 수 있는 지속가능하고 내구성이 뛰어난 환경 친화적인 옵션을 제공함으로써 이러한 프로젝트를 지원하여 탄소 배출량을 줄이면서 프로젝트의 조기 완료를 가능하게 합니다. 예를 들어, 2023년 3월 분기에 호주 통계국은 건설 중인 주택 수가 2022년 240,065호에서 240,813호로 증가하였고, 신축 주택은 101,240호에서 103,778호로 증가했다고 보고하고 있습니다. 이러한 건설 활동의 활성화가 저탄소 시멘트 시장의 확대에 기여하고 있습니다.

저탄소 시멘트 시장의 주요 기업은 탄소 배출량을 줄이고 지속 가능한 건설을 지원하기 위해 소성 점토 혼합물과 같은 혁신적인 기술에 투자하고 있습니다. 소성 점토 혼합물은 점토를 고온에서 가열하고 클링커와 결합하여 강도를 유지하면서 CO2 배출량을 줄이는 기술입니다. 2023년 2월에는 스위스의 건재 제조업체인 홀심사가 독자 개발의 proximA Tech 기술을 이용한 저탄소 시멘트 사업을 개시해, 연간 최대 50만 톤의 생산 능력을 가지고 있습니다. 이 시설에서는 바이오매스 유래 연료와 폐열 회수 시스템을 채용하고 있어 제조 공정를 거의 탄소 프리이면서 고효율화하고 있습니다. 유럽 최초의 소성 점토 시멘트 생산 라인의 가동은 홀심사가 건설 부문의 탈탄소화를 목표로 하는 대처에 있어서 중요한 한 걸음이 됩니다.

Low carbon cement is a type of cement designed to generate significantly lower carbon dioxide (CO2) emissions during its production compared to traditional cement. It aims to reduce the environmental impact of construction while maintaining comparable strength and durability.

The main product types of low carbon cement include geopolymer cement, limestone calcined clay cement, and others. Geopolymer cement is an inorganic cementitious material created through the chemical reaction of aluminosilicate powders with alkaline solutions, providing a low-carbon alternative to traditional Portland cement. It is manufactured using raw materials such as fly ash, slag, limestone, silica fume, and others, and is applied in residential, commercial, infrastructure, and industrial projects. It is distributed through channels including direct sales, distributors, online sales, and others.

The rapid escalation of U.S. tariffs and the resulting trade tensions in spring 2025 are significantly impacting the construction sector, particularly in materials procurement and project costs. Higher duties on imported steel, aluminum, lumber, and machinery have driven up expenses for builders, contractors, and infrastructure developers, leading to increased project bids and delayed timelines. Construction equipment manufacturers face similar challenges, with tariffs on essential components and raw materials inflating production costs and squeezing margins. Additionally, retaliatory tariffs in international markets have curtailed exports of U.S.-made construction equipment and materials, further affecting profitability. The sector must now prioritize local sourcing, modular construction techniques, and supply chain diversification to control costs and ensure project viability amid ongoing trade uncertainties.

The low carbon cement market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$2.63 billion in 2024 to $2.94 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 12.1%. The growth during the historic period is attributed to stricter environmental regulations, greater awareness among builders regarding sustainable construction practices, increased demand for green buildings, heightened industrial focus on minimizing carbon emissions in manufacturing, and rising energy costs encouraging the use of energy-efficient cement alternatives.

The low carbon cement market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$4.58 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.7%. The growth during the forecast period is driven by expanding urbanization, higher demand for infrastructure projects, wider adoption of carbon-neutral policies, increased preference for green construction, and growth in international trade of sustainable materials. Key trends in this period include the development of sustainable supply chains, integration of renewable energy, innovations in waterless curing, advancements in additives and admixtures, and the adoption of smart logistics.

The increasing construction activities are anticipated to drive the growth of the low carbon cement market in the coming years. Expanding urban populations are creating higher demand for residential, commercial, and infrastructure projects, which fuels construction growth. Low carbon cement supports these projects by offering a sustainable, durable, and eco-friendly alternative to conventional cement, allowing faster project completion while lowering carbon emissions. For example, in the March quarter of 2023, the Australian Bureau of Statistics reported that dwellings under construction rose to 240,813 from 240,065 in 2022, with new houses increasing to 103,778 from 101,240. These rising construction activities are contributing to the expansion of the low carbon cement market.

Key players in the low carbon cement market are investing in innovative technologies such as calcined clay blends to reduce carbon emissions and support sustainable construction. Calcined clay blends involve heating clay at high temperatures and combining it with clinker to maintain strength while cutting CO2 emissions. In February 2023, Holcim Ltd., a Switzerland-based building materials company, launched its low-carbon cement operation using proprietary proximA Tech technology, producing up to 500,000 tonnes annually. The facility uses biomass-based fuels and waste heat recovery systems, making the manufacturing process nearly carbon-free and highly efficient. The launch of Europe's first calcined clay cement production line represents a major step in Holcim's effort to decarbonize the construction sector.

In September 2025, Cement Roadstone Holdings plc, an Ireland-based construction and building materials company, acquired Eco Material Technologies for $2.1 billion. This acquisition allows CRH to strengthen its position in advanced low-carbon cement materials and accelerate sustainable infrastructure initiatives in North America. Eco Material Technologies Inc., based in the US, specializes in providing low-carbon cement.

The low carbon cement market consists of sales of sulfoaluminate cement, magnesia-based cement, calcium aluminate cement, belite cement, and calcium silicate cement. Values in this market are 'factory gate' values, that is, the value of goods sold by the manufacturers or creators of the goods, whether to other entities (including downstream manufacturers, wholesalers, distributors, and retailers) or directly to end customers. The value of goods in this market includes related services sold by the creators of the goods.

The market value is defined as the revenues that enterprises gain from the sale of goods and/or services within the specified market and geography through sales, grants, or donations in terms of the currency (in USD unless otherwise specified).

The revenues for a specified geography are consumption values that are revenues generated by organizations in the specified geography within the market, irrespective of where they are produced. It does not include revenues from resales along the supply chain, either further along the supply chain or as part of other products.
